The Company is a private equity-backed specialty chemicals manufacturer with approximately $300MM in revenue and a strong position in attractive industrial end markets. The business is known for technical expertise, product consistency, long-standing customer relationships, and reliable supply. With a strong foundation in place, the Company is focused on scaling profitably through operational excellence, margin improvement, stronger financial visibility, and selective acquisition opportunities.
The Vice President of Finance will serve as a strategic business partner to the CEO and executive leadership team while overseeing all core finance functions across the organization. This individual will help drive financial rigor, operational insight, and performance management across a complex, multi-site manufacturing platform.
The role requires a finance leader who can operate strategically while remaining hands-on and execution-oriented. The successful candidate must be comfortable working across operations, supply chain, manufacturing, and commercial teams to improve visibility, accountability, and decision-making.

Relocation assistance will be provided for candidates outside the region.
Compensation will be market-based and competitive and will include base salary, annual performance-based incentive compensation, and equity participation.
Base Salary: $240,000 β $300,000
Target Bonus: 35β50%
Equity Participation: Eligible
Total compensation will be commensurate with experience, technical capability, and demonstrated success operating within complex, growth-oriented environments.
